From f284f3542b9a36d8182db9e32acece9ea023a836 Mon Sep 17 00:00:00 2001 From: Marcel Holtmann Date: Mon, 16 Aug 2010 22:08:08 +0200 Subject: [PATCH] hsomodem: Remove useless NULL checks before g_free --- drivers/hsomodem/gprs-context.c |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/drivers/hsomodem/gprs-context.c b/drivers/hsomodem/gprs-context.c index eedb703..4194d88 100644 --- a/drivers/hsomodem/gprs-context.c +++ b/drivers/hsomodem/gprs-context.c @@ -140,8 +140,7 @@ static void hso_cgdcont_cb(gboolean ok, GAtResult *result, gpointer user_data) hso_owancall_up_cb, ncbd, g_free) > 0) return; - if (ncbd) - g_free(ncbd); + g_free(ncbd); gcd->active_context = 0; @@ -187,8 +186,7 @@ static void hso_gprs_activate_primary(struct ofono_gprs_context *gc, hso_cgdcont_cb, cbd, g_free) > 0) return; error: - if (cbd) - g_free(cbd); + g_free(cbd); CALLBACK_WITH_FAILURE(cb, NULL, 0, NULL, NULL, NULL, NULL, data); } @@ -213,8 +211,7 @@ static void hso_gprs_deactivate_primary(struct ofono_gprs_context *gc, return; error: - if (cbd) - g_free(cbd); + g_free(cbd); CALLBACK_WITH_FAILURE(cb, data); } -- 2.7.4